Pros

-They allow you to work during your hours of availability. I never work mornings. -The other people I work with in produce are friendly and helpful. -You get a 10% employee discount after 90 days for general merchandise and fresh produce.

Cons

-Even within my availability, the hours are random and difficult to plan around. (e.g. 1-10 Mon., 2-7 Tue., Nothing Wed. or Thu., 5-9 Fri.) -Our department has been understaffed for a month, but they haven't hired anyone new yet, so management gets frustrated that not everything gets done and blames the employees. -Every manager (and there are a LOT) has a different idea of what is most important, so there is always someone who is upset that THEIR "Most Important Thing" didn't get done. No clear setting of priorities for associates. Very little positive feedback when you've done a good job.
